Protara Therapeutics Announces 2026 Annual Meeting Results and Increase in Authorized Shares
Protara Therapeutics, Inc. reported the results of its Annual Meeting of Stockholders held on June 12, 2026. Stockholders elected three Class III directors—Jesse Shefferman, Barry Flannelly, Pharm.D., and Cynthia Smith—to serve until the 2029 Annual Meeting. Additionally, stockholders ratified the selection of Ernst and Young L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2026. Key corporate governance updates were also approved, including an amendment to the Company’s Sixth Amended and Restated Certificate of Incorporation to double the number of authorized shares of common stock from 100,000,000 to 200,000,000. Other approved measures included an amendment to the 2024 Equity Incentive Plan, an advisory vote in favor of executive compensation ('say-on-pay') to occur annually, and an amendment allowing for officer exculpation as permitted by Delaware law. As of the record date, 55,060,500 shares were outstanding and entitled to vote.
